A list of medications that may lower your patients’ costs

INTRODUCTION

Catamaran utilizes a Pharmacy and Therapeutics Committee (P & T Committee), made up of

practicing physicians, pharmacists, and nurses to help ensure that our formulary is medically

sound and that it supports patient health. This committee reviews and evaluates medications

on the formulary based on safety and efficacy to help maintain clinical integrity in all

therapeutic categories.

FORMULARY DESIGN

There are numerous formulary designs that can be used by a pharmacy benefits administrator.

Catamaran has chosen a formulary structure which is open and incentive based.

Open Formulary: features uniform co-payments for medications that are preferred

and non-preferred brands, plus lower co-payments for generic drugs.

Incentive Based: features different co-payments for medications that are on or off the

formulary. In this type of formulary, the patient cost structure may be either a two-tier

or three-tier design.

KNOWING HOW THE FORMULARY INFORMATION IS ORGANIZED

The following formulary reference guide is designed so that generic products are listed first in

each drug category. The preferred brand name products are listed next, and non-preferred

brand products are listed last.

PLEASE NOTE: If a generic product is listed in the “generics” section and its corresponding

brand-name product is not listed in the “preferred brand-name” section, then only the

generic product is on the formulary. If a brand name product is listed in the “preferred brand-

name” section and its corresponding generic product is not listed in the “generics” section,

then a generic version of the medication is not available.

CONSIDERING PREFERRED ALTERNATIVES

Catamaran realizes that the medications on the formulary may not always be appropriate for all

patients. However, by referring to this formulary reference guide, one can help ensure the full

advantage of the coverage provided by the prescription drug plan. Possible preferred

alternatives are listed for commonly prescribed non-preferred medications.

Pharmacies cannot substitute a preferred brand-name drug without the prescriber’s approval.

Therefore, a pharmacist may contact the prescriber to obtain authorization to dispense an

alternative preferred product when a non-preferred product is prescribed.

SAVING ON OUT-OF-POCKET COSTS

The prescription drug plan determines the cost for generic, preferred brand-name, and on-

preferred brand-name medications. Benefit providers often design prescription drug plans to

encourage the use of generic and preferred brand-name drugs. Choosing non-preferred drugs

may mean paying higher out-of-pocket expenses (such as coinsurance, co-payments, and

deductible amounts) or not receiving coverage at all. Patients may also pay less for generic

drugs, or they may be asked to pay the cost difference between brand-name drugs and their

generic alternatives, which are preferred by the plan.

CONSULTING THE PRESCRIBER’S OFFICE WHEN APPROPRIATE

When employers and other benefit sponsors design their prescription drug plans, they may

choose to provide coverage only for certain medications or for particular uses, time periods,

doses, or quantities (e.g. they may exclude coverage for medications for unapproved,

unproven, or cosmetic indications, as well as over-the-counter medications). When coverage

for medications is provided based on use or quantity, Catamaran may contact your prescriber’s

office for additional information to determine whether coverage is available under your plan.

Patients who are unsure whether these coverage rules apply for a particular medication can

consult their prescription drug benefit manual or contact a Catamaran Member Services

representative to determine specific coverage requirements.
